Microsoft has announced a bug in the Windows 10 May 2019 Update.
According to Digital Trends, the glitch could hamper the operation of virtual private networks, or VPNs.
The issue affects the Remote Access Connection Manager service, which Windows uses to manage connections to a VPN.
If the service stops working, it will interfere with these users’ VPN connections.
It affects the latest version of Windows 10, KB4501375 (OS Build 18362.207), which was released June 27th.
